Output 0c29368fe79ac08e77376ecf3ebb4a43eee51670a88c997c4fe81de927a57685:3

value
8534084
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5051fe3d08a69a4c7d57d6cdca108a5bf8000b99 OP_EQUALVERIFY OP_CHECKSIG
address
18KhHL35HjHBx1DjpqmLxFPPPcg1cXQK7N
transaction
0c29368fe79ac08e77376ecf3ebb4a43eee51670a88c997c4fe81de927a57685
confirmations
495247
spent
true